  4. I had a dream once that the SOUP staff had been abducted by aliens. Or at least, I think it was just a dream. SOUP has been awfully quiet for a few months, so I'm not quite sure...
  5.  
  6. If that's the case, it's good to be back on Earth. Don't get me wrong, I kinda enjoyed the abduction. I could finally understand what Professor Arronax felt whilst on board the <i>Nautilus</i>. The aliens on the craft had a large selection of art from Earth, and I perused these at my pleasure. Unfortunately, I only remember a few of them.
  7.  
  8. <img src="http://www.bibliotecapleyades.net/ufoart/UFOArtwork_com%20-%20Matthew%20Hurleyx21_archivos/slideshow_archivos/tap.jpg">
  9.  
  10. This is <i>Summer's Triumph,</i> a tapestry made in 1538 in Belgium. In the sky there are depicted objects that look somewhat like unidentified flying objects. When I first saw the tapestry in the craft (it was not in any protective case, just out in the open), I was so excited I reached out to touch it. That is something you should <i>never</i> do in an art exhibition, museum, etc., especially with old artwork. A cold hand grabbed my arm just in time to stop me.
  11.  
  12. "But this isn't the original, is it?" I asked my host, trying not to shudder at its touch. The last time I checked, the tapestry was residing at the Bayerisches National Museum.
  13.  
  14. It made a movement almost like a shrug and let go of me. "You humans have overanalysed this piece," it said, changing the topic. "The clouds are lovely, but I do not see the reason to place so much emphasis on them."
  15.  
  16. Come to think of it, the UFOs -- or whatever they are -- do look a bit like clouds.
  17.  
  18. <img src="http://i60.tinypic.com/1zwp26o.jpg">
  19.  
  20. This is part of <i>The Madonna with Saint Giovannino,</i> Domenico Ghirlandaio's 15th century painting. In the sky there is, once again, a UFO-shaped object. My host told me it was a meteor.
  21.  
  22. Then it led me to a device that I'd never seen before (which I guess isn't unusual when you board an alien craft). It encouraged me to press a button, and I did. The device started emitting weird sounds.
  23.  
  24. <a href="http://www.nasa.gov/wav/123163main_cas-skr1-112203.wav">Go here to listen to them.</a>
  25.  
  26. "To you, these are radio emissions from Saturn recorded by one of Earth's space agencies," my host said. "To us, it's music."
  27.  
  28. If there's one thing I'll remember from the abduction, be it a dream or reality, is that it left me with a really profound question I have spent ages thinking about. What is art like to other species, both terrestrial and extra-terrestrial?
